AI Summary

  • Increases the number of judges on the State Court of Lowndes County from one to two
  • The additional judge shall be appointed by the Governor for an initial term beginning July 1, 2014, and expiring December 31, 2016, with a successor to be elected in 2016 for a four-year term beginning January 1, 2017
  • The judge with the longest time in service on the court shall serve as chief judge of the State Court of Lowndes County
  • Both judges shall be full-time and receive salary compensation equal to the base salary paid to superior court judges, funded entirely by Lowndes County
  • Lowndes County's governing authority shall pay on behalf of each judge a sum equal to one-half of the employee contribution required by the Georgia Judicial Retirement System
